Moving-day reality in Fairfield & Roseworth
Written for movers, by movers. This is the ground truth the national platforms have never stood on.
The housing. Terraces, split houses and infill flats share the same tight kerbs across most of TS19. Book the van short and the day long. Around 551 homes changed hands here in the last recorded year — steady, bookable, week-in-week-out work.
The parking. Kerbside work: tight streets where a Luton blocks the road. Hazards buy you twenty minutes of goodwill, no more.
The patch. Work in TS19 orbits Fairfield, Roseworth, Hardwick, Bishopsgarth and Elm Tree. Around 15,962 households live here, and in a normal year roughly one in ten of them moves. That's not a lead list — that's a working patch, every week, forever.
